What is affiliate marketing?

First, it's important to understand what affiliate marketing is. This strategy has revolutionized the way companies promote and sell products or services online. Essentially, it's a collaborative partnership between advertisers and affiliates, where the latter are incentivized to promote the company's products in exchange for commissions for each sale or action generated through their efforts.

By adopting this approach, companies significantly expand their sales force. After all, they leverage a vast network of affiliates to reach diverse audiences. Affiliates can be bloggers, influencers, website owners, subject matter authorities, or even enthusiastic consumers. Thus, the beauty of affiliate marketing lies in the ability to transform each partner into a dedicated promoter. This automatically increases brand visibility and generates scalable revenue.

In short, affiliate marketing is a strategic collaboration where everyone wins. While businesses expand their reach, affiliates earn commissions, and consumers discover relevant products from trusted sources.

Attractive commission model

An effective approach involves attractive commissions for affiliates. Payment models such as CPA (Cost per Action) or CPL (Cost per Lead) encourage affiliates to generate tangible results, aligning their interests with the company's.

CPA: Average cost-per-action (CPA) is calculated by dividing the total cost of conversions by the total number of conversions. For example, if your ad generates two conversions, one for $2,00 and one for $4,00, the average CPA for those conversions would be $3,00. (Source: Google)

CPL: Cost per lead (CPL) is the average cost a company pays for each lead generated. In other words, it's the sum of all lead generation costs divided by the total number of leads generated. The formula is: total costs / leads generated = CPL. (Source: Digital Results)

Examples of successful affiliate programs

When it comes to implementing and managing affiliate programs, choosing the right platforms and tools directly influences the strategy's success. Learn about some platforms and tools that make affiliate program management more efficient.

1: Amazon Associates

First, the Amazon Associates is a classic example of a successful affiliate program. Its approach consists of offering a wide range of products, allowing affiliates to choose items that match their audience's interests. In this case, the commission is based on sales, incentivizing affiliates to strategically promote products. The logic is as follows: Sign up > Recommend > Earn.

3. RD Station Affiliates

O RD Station Affiliates is the affiliate program of the leading marketing automation tool in Latin America. Through it, affiliates are eligible to receive recurring commissions of 20% for each sale made through their personal trackable link, limited to the first 12 months of the referral, and provided the client maintains an active and current plan.

What is AIO (AI Optimization) and how does it work?

AIO is the optimization of content to appear in the responses of generative AI systems such as ChatGPT, Gemini, and Perplexity. It involves: creating authoritative and well-referenced content, structuring information in a question-and-answer format, building domain authority (EEAT), and obtaining mentions in trusted sources that AIs use as references.

What is GEO (Generative Engine Optimization)?

GEO is the new discipline of optimizing content for generative search engines (AI). Unlike traditional SEO (focus on keywords and links), GEO focuses on: source authority, clear and verifiable information structure, citations of original data, and presence in sources that AI models use to train their responses.
